Interventions: Deep diaphragmatic breathing (5-10 minutes before meals) Vagal nerve stimulation (gargling, humming, cold exposure) Adaptogenic herbs (ashwagandha, rhodiola) if stress is chronic When to Worry: Red Flags While constipation is common, certain symptoms require prompt medical attention: Unexplained weight loss Blood in stool Severe bloating or pain Vomiting Constipation lasting more than 2 weeks despite intervention Consult your provider if any of these are present
